HS2 contractor recognised for EDI commitment 

Balfour Beatty Vinci Systra (BBVS) has received an accolade for inclusion and diversity progress

HS2’s construction partner for Old Oak Common Station has secured a workforce award in recognition of its commitment to equality, diversity and inclusion (EDI).

Balfour Beatty Vinci Systra has been awarded the Clear Assured Platinum Accreditation by the Clear Company.

The accreditation – the highest possible Clear Assured accolade – is awarded to companies that demonstrate EDI best practice.

There are 450 organisations in the Clear Assured community, 280 of which have received formal assessment, with BBVS and HS2 Ltd making up two of four organisations to achieve the Platinum Standard.
